Last week we discussed marketing – today, let’s talk about branding.

First of all – what’s the difference?! There is a BIG difference!

Marketing says, “Buy our product! It’s better and faster and easier – you’ll love it!” Many of you market your product daily – on social media, in person, over the phone, in print.

Branding should go hand-in-hand with any marketing effort. Branding is not pushing your product on others, but instead pulling them in with who you are and how you do business. It’s communicating the characteristics, values, and qualities that tell a person what this particular brand is and is not.

A brand will help encourage someone to buy a product by supporting whatever marketing strategies are being used, but the brand does not say “buy me.” Instead, branding says “This is what I am. This is why I exist. If you agree, if you like me, you can buy me, support me, and recommend me to your friends.”

PlanNet Marketing has a very specific branding strategy. We want to be the BEST – we want to be the best at sales, at marketing, at answering phones, at answering questions, at supporting our Reps, at helping our employees, at hosting meetings, at paying on time, at following the rules, at explaining the rules, at building a company, at building an atmosphere…we want to go above and beyond.

We want you to be the best too!  We want you to be professional, ethical, helpful, encouraging, positive, friendly, smiling, successful. Are you there? Are you doing it? Or have you painted a very different branding image for your business?

I CHALLENGE each of you over the next week – look at yourself, look at your brand. Who are you telling the world you are? What are you communicating in your social media posts and comments? When you ask your team and clients “What am I? Why do I exist?” - what do they say? Dig deep and make sure that your marketing efforts aren’t going to be eclipsed by your branding. Make a decision to tell the planet exactly what you’re about and get people to agree with you – you won’t have to market nearly as hard if people agree and like you and support you. If they know you and know what you’re about – they’ll want to buy from you and they’ll recommend you to their friends.
